In a problem-based learning challenge, the Science 9 students used their knowledge of electrostatics and the scientific method to determine how the amount of charge on the rod and the mass of foil in an electroscope affect how far apart the pieces of foil will separate from each other.
In an inquiry-driven process, students explored the concepts of capacitance and electrostatic charge while developing an electrophorus, using it to transfer a charge to a storage device called a Leyden jar, and then using the stored charge to light a small neon lamp.
